Anay Capiz Director Samuel Nacion nga tumandok sang Miag-ao, Iloilo, gin-promote nga Brigadier General

KAMPO CRAME – Bugal sang Miag-ao, Iloilo ang bag-o promote nga si Police Brigadier General Samuel Nacion.

Si Nacion ang nag-gradwar sa PNP Academy sang 1992 kag gilayon nga gin-assign sa Regional Mobile Force sa Police Regional Office 6.

Naka-agi man siya assign nga hepe sang Sibalom Police Station sa Antique, head sang Mobile Group sa Culasi, Antique, chief sang Anti-Illegal Drug Task Force sang 2002 tubtob 2003 kag Provincial Director sa Aklan, Capiz kag Negros Occidental.

Nangin Senior Executive Assistant man siya ni retired PNP Chief Camilo Cascolan.Ginlaygayan ni Nacion ang mga bataun nga pulis nga suguran ang maayo nga legacy sang temprano.

Nagapasalamat naman si Nacion sa iya pamilya kag mga kaupod sa PNP sa iya nalab-ut.“Ang ginasiling ko sa subong sa mga junior naton, if we want to leave the best legacy, we should start from the junior days. If we start it right, we will end it right,” suno kay Nacion.

“Obra kita sang ensakto, may integridad, may kredibilidad, agud ang pagserbisyo naton may dignidad,” dugang ni Nacion.

WALA AKO NAGA-LOBBY SANG ASSIGNMENT

Nagahulat si Nacion sang iya masunod nga assignment.

Ini ang iya sabat sang ginpamangkot kun posible ma-assign siya nga director sang PRO 6.

Kaupod ni Nacion nga na-promote ang iya classmate sa PNPA nga si PBGEN Jack Wanky nga nakapangasawa sang Ilongga kag na-assign man sang una sa PRO 6.

AKSYON RADYO ILOILO is the consistent overall No. 1 radio station in Iloilo, achieving the top rank in the Kantar Media surveys conducted in December 2024, June 2024, September 2023, and April 2023. Operating under the call sign DYOK 720 kHz, AKSYON RADYO ILOILO is an AM station owned and operated by Manila Broadcasting Company. Its studio is located on the 3rd Floor of the Carlos Uy Building, Benigno Aquino Avenue, Mandurriao, Iloilo City. The station traces its roots back to September 16, 1991, when it was established as OK 720 Radyo Balita under the leadership of Engr. Sonny Mondejar, the station’s first manager. In December 1999, it was rebranded and officially launched as AKSYON RADYO ILOILO. Today, the station is led by seasoned broadcast journalist John Paul B. Tia, whose strong leadership and vision, along with the unwavering dedication of its 35 dynamic staff members, continue to drive the station’s success. Through balanced programming that appeals to audiences across socio-economic classes A to E, AKSYON RADYO ILOILO remains a pillar in the broadcasting industry. The station is home to some of the most respected and credible newscasters, reporters, and anchors in the region. It airs responsible and responsive public affairs programs, as well as top-rated entertainment shows, daily from 3:45 AM to 12:00 midnight. Licensed by the National Telecommunications Commission (NTC) under License No. DSD 1074-91, AKSYON RADYO ILOILO operates with a power output of 10,000 watts, utilizing Broadcast Electronics transmitters and advanced digital equipment. Its signal reaches audiences across Metro Iloilo, Panay, Guimaras, Negros Occidental, and parts of Cebu, Palawan, Masbate, Romblon, and Negros Oriental. The station's engineering team, led by Chief Technician Engr. Mark Anthony Rivera, ensures optimal broadcast quality through first-class technical supervision.
